OPEN TO WORK? Vamos analisar juntos uma job description tech.
Olá, candidato! Tudo bem? Hoje vamos fazer algo essencial para garantir que você se destaque no processo seletivo: analisar uma job description juntos.
Vamos guiar você, de forma bem objetiva, para entender os requisitos da vaga e como você pode preparar seu currículo para aumentar suas chances de sucesso. Está preparado?
Vamos lá!
Primeiro, vamos dar uma olhada na descrição da vaga que estamos analisando: Desenvolvedor Backend Java com Cloud AWS Sênior
Requisitos:
- Experiência mínima de 6 anos comprovada em desenvolvimento backend utilizando Java.
- Experiência prática com serviços AWS, incluindo, mas não limitado a: AWS Lambda, Amazon EC2, Amazon RDS, Amazon S3, Amazon SQS, Amazon DynamoDB, Amazon ECS, Amazon API Gateway, entre outros.
- Compreensão profunda dos princípios de design de software, arquitetura de sistemas distribuídos e padrões de desenvolvimento.
- Familiaridade com práticas de DevOps e automação de infraestrutura usando ferramentas como Terraform, CloudFormation, Docker, Kubernetes, etc.
- Capacidade de trabalhar de forma colaborativa em equipes ágeis.
- Excelentes habilidades de comunicação verbal e escrita em português.
Desejável:
- Certificações AWS, especialmente AWS Certified Developer e AWS Certified Solutions Architect.
- Experiência prévia no setor bancário ou financeiro.
- Conhecimento em segurança da informação e conformidade regulatória.
Job Description lida. Agora vamos ao passo a passo para compreender o que está sendo pedido e o que:
O que o recrutador espera dos requisitos técnicos:
Vamos detalhar o que esperamos de um candidato em relação aos requisitos técnicos para esta vaga:
- Experiência prática com serviços AWS: Queremos ver exemplos concretos de como você utilizou serviços da AWS em projetos reais. Isso inclui:
- AWS Lambda: Você deve saber criar, configurar e gerenciar funções Lambda para executar código em resposta a eventos.
- Amazon EC2: Deve ser capaz de provisionar, configurar e gerenciar instâncias de EC2 para executar aplicações.
- Amazon RDS e DynamoDB: Esperamos que você tenha experiência em configurar, operar e escalar bancos de dados relacionais e NoSQL.
- Amazon S3: Deve ter habilidades em armazenar e recuperar dados usando S3, além de configurar políticas de acesso e gerenciamento de ciclo de vida.
- Amazon SQS e API Gateway: Você deve ser capaz de implementar filas de mensagens com SQS e criar APIs RESTful com API Gateway.
- Experiência em desenvolvimento backend utilizando Java: Com mais de 6 anos de experiência em Java, esperamos que você tenha:
- Conhecimento profundo do ecossistema Java: Isso inclui o uso de frameworks populares como Spring, Hibernate e Quarkus.
- Domínio de práticas de desenvolvimento ágil: Capacidade de trabalhar com metodologias ágeis e utilizar ferramentas de versionamento como Git.
- Desenvolvimento de APIs RESTful: Experiência em criar e consumir APIs, utilizando padrões e melhores práticas de segurança.
- Gestão de dependências e build automation: Conhecimento de ferramentas como Maven ou Gradle.
- Teste e depuração de código: Habilidade em escrever testes unitários e de integração, utilizando JUnit ou TestNG, e proficiência em depurar aplicações complexas.
- Desempenho e otimização: Experiência em identificar e resolver problemas de desempenho, além de implementar soluções escaláveis.
- Compreensão de design de software e arquitetura de sistemas distribuídos: Esperamos que você tenha uma visão clara sobre como desenhar sistemas escaláveis e resilientes, conhecendo padrões como microservices, e práticas como design orientado a domínio (DDD).
- Familiaridade com DevOps e automação de infraestrutura: Queremos ver que você tem experiência prática com:
- Terraform e CloudFormation: Capacidade de definir infraestrutura como código (IaC) para provisionamento automatizado.
- Docker e Kubernetes: Experiência em containerização de aplicações e orquestração com Kubernetes.
- Trabalho colaborativo em equipes ágeis: Demonstre como você tem contribuído em equipes ágeis, participando de sprints, reviews e retrospectivas, e utilizando ferramentas de colaboração como Jira ou Trello.
- Habilidades de comunicação: Esperamos que você se comunique claramente, tanto verbalmente quanto por escrito, especialmente em documentação técnica e interações diárias com a equipe.
O que você deve fazer agora ao ver uma dessas vagas?
- Seja sincero e preciso: Avalie honestamente se você atende aos requisitos mínimos desta oportunidade. Se você tem 6 anos de experiência com Java e AWS, destaque isso claramente no seu currículo. Use exemplos concretos de projetos onde você aplicou essas habilidades.
- Personalize seu currículo: Cada vaga é única. Ajuste seu currículo para refletir os requisitos específicos desta posição. Se a vaga pede experiência com AWS Lambda, mencione diretamente suas experiências mais relevantes com este serviço. Em caso de sistemas de rastreamento de currículo, é importante você ter bem claro o seu objetivo de carreira e preencher seu currículo de acordo com ele, pois a personalização de currículo para cada vaga talvez não seja viável.
- Use palavras-chave da descrição da vaga: Isso ajuda o sistema de triagem de currículos a identificar sua candidatura como uma boa correspondência. Inclua termos como “Java”, “AWS Lambda”, “EC2”, “Docker”, etc.
- Destaque suas habilidades de comunicação: Esta vaga valoriza excelentes habilidades de comunicação síncrona e assíncrona. Certifique-se de que seu currículo esteja bem estruturado, sem erros gramaticais, e seja claro e objetivo.
- Inclua certificações relevantes: Se você tem certificações AWS, coloque-as em uma seção de destaque no seu currículo. Isso mostrará que você possui o conhecimento técnico desejado.
O que você não deve fazer ?
- Não exagere ou minta sobre suas qualificações: A verdade sempre vem à tona. Focar nas suas verdadeiras habilidades e experiências é a melhor estratégia.
- Não ignore os requisitos obrigatórios: Se você não atende aos requisitos principais, pode não ser o melhor momento para se candidatar a essa vaga. Procure outras oportunidades onde suas habilidades sejam mais alinhadas.
- Não envie o mesmo currículo para todas as vagas: Personalizar seu currículo mostra que você se importa com a posição e entende o que a empresa está buscando.
- Não subestime as habilidades desejáveis: Mesmo que não sejam obrigatórias, as habilidades desejáveis podem ser um diferencial. Se você tem experiência no setor bancário, por exemplo, certifique-se de mencioná-la.
Como preencher seu currículo na Talent Match da DIO
- Resumo Profissional: Comece com um resumo forte que inclua suas principais qualificações e experiências relevantes. Por exemplo: “Desenvolvedor backend com mais de 6 anos de experiência em Java e AWS, especializado em arquiteturas de sistemas distribuídos e automação de infraestrutura.”
- Experiência Profissional: Liste suas experiências mais recentes e relevantes e sempre da mais recente para a mais antiga. Para cada posição, detalhe suas responsabilidades e conquistas, utilizando palavras-chave da job description.
- Habilidades: A seção habilidades preencha com aquelas que você tem experiência, incluindo as mencionadas na vaga. Exemplo: “Java, AWS Lambda, Docker, Kubernetes, Terraform.”
- Educação e Certificações: Mencione seus diplomas e quaisquer formações relevantes.
- Projetos: Se você participou de projetos significativos que se alinham com os requisitos da vaga, adicione em seu GitHub e deixe o link disponível em seu currículo da dio.me. Detalhe seu papel e as tecnologias usadas.
Trouxemos aqui, de forma clara e objetiva, como analisar cuidadosamente a job description e adaptar seu currículo de acordo é crucial para se destacar no processo seletivo. Espero que essas dicas te ajudem a se preparar melhor e a aumentar suas chances de conseguir aquela vaga dos sonhos.
Boa sorte!
Abraços, Talent Acquisition Squad
P.S.: Se precisar de mais ajuda, deixe aqui nos comentários. Estamos de olho e, quem sabe, no próximo artigo trazemos um tema que solucione sua dúvida!